What is a Databricks data engineer?

A Databricks Data Engineer is responsible for designing, building, and maintaining scalable data pipelines on the Databricks platform. They work with Apache Spark, Delta Lake, and cloud services to process large datasets efficiently. Their role involves data ingestion, transformation, optimization, and ensuring data quality for analytics and machine learning. Additionally, they collaborate with data scientists, analysts, and business teams to deliver reliable data solutions.

What does a Databricks data engineer do?

A typical day for a Databricks Data Engineer involves developing and maintaining scalable data pipelines, optimizing big data workflows using Spark, and collaborating with data scientists, analysts, and other engineers. You will regularly work within cloud environments to manage and process large datasets, conduct troubleshooting, and ensure data reliability and performance. Daily tasks may also include writing code, participating in team meetings, and implementing best practices for data security and governance. This role is highly collaborative, requiring frequent communication to align on project goals and address any technical challenges. The dynamic, project-based structure helps expand your skills and offers growth opportunities into senior engineering or data architecture roles.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Databricks data engineer?

To thrive as a Databricks Data Engineer, you need strong expertise in data engineering concepts, big data processing, and programming languages such as Python, Scala, or SQL, often supported by a degree in computer science or a related field. Proficiency in Databricks, Apache Spark, cloud platforms (like AWS, Azure, or GCP), and relevant certifications such as Databricks Certified Data Engineer are highly valued. Effective problem-solving, collaboration, and clear communication skills help engineers work efficiently within cross-functional teams. These skills are essential for designing scalable data pipelines, ensuring data quality, and delivering actionable analytics in dynamic business environments.

How much does a Databricks data engineer make?

A Databricks Data Engineer typically earns between $90,000 and $150,000 annually, depending on experience, location, and certifications. Senior roles or those with advanced skills in Spark, cloud platforms, and data pipeline development can earn higher salaries.

Is a Databricks Data Engineer in demand?

Databricks Data Engineers are in high demand due to the increasing adoption of cloud-based data platforms and big data processing. Skills in Apache Spark, cloud environments, and data pipeline development are highly sought after, leading to strong job growth in this field.
